Women’s Cross Country: Meyer to Nationals as Scots Take Ninth

NORTHFIELD, Minn. – Competing at the Central Regional Championships in Northfield, Minn., the Macalester women's cross country team took home a top 10 finish behind a top five performance from Kimber Meyer (Naperville, Ill./Naperville North). The team scored 285 points to finish ninth. The two automatic team bids to the National meet went to St. Olaf (91 points) and Nebraska Wesleyan (110 points). The individual winner was Audrey Miller from Loras in a time of 21:19.9.

Meyer placed 5th in a time of 22:11.6. The senior earned her fourth straight all-region honor and punched her fourth ticket to Nationals, where she will vie to complete her run of all America honors. She has previously finished 22nd, 7th and 30th.

Next across for the Scots were seniors Eliza Ramsey (Olympia, Wash./Capital) and Sarah Jo Devore (San Diego, Calif./Torrey Pines) who ran 23:40.6 (51st) and 23:50.3 (60th). Junior Lorna Sherwood Caballero (New York, N.Y./LaGuardia H.S. of Arts) crossed in 78th place with a time of 24:05.7.

Junior Lea Davidson (Walla Walla, Wash./Walla Walla) rounded out scoring when she finished in 91st at 24:20.0. Seniors Gretchen Greene (Madison, Wis./Memorial) and Megan Davitt (Slingerlands, N.Y./Bethlehem Central) came in 111th (24:39.0) and 140th (24:21.8), respectively.

Experience was certainly on the Scots side today with an entirely upperclassman bunch. For the five seniors, with the exception of Meyer, it was the last time they will step to the line in a Macalester cross country uniform. And even for the two juniors it was also a last race in a sense, as both Sherwood Caballero and Davidson will miss the track season as they soon head abroad.

Coach Betsy Emerson was pleased with the team result noting the depth of the Central Region competition. "I'm so proud of all our women and the races they put together," said Emerson. "It was especially wonderful to see Kimber earn her fourth trip to Nationals and I'm so excited to see what she will do there."
